Honda CB description

Selling one of my Cafe Racer bikes that I built last year. Too many bikes and theres no way I can keep 2 of the same exact bikes, My personal bike is also a 72 CB500 which you can see in some of the pics. Bike runs and rides great. Looks amazing. Been thru everything and it all works as it should. Way too many new parts to list. Has an amazing sounding exhaust and a memory foam seat that feels great. Paint on the bike looks great but tank is not perfect cause this was built for someone that was going to change the color any ways but they bought a different bike from me instead. Took pics up close on tank cause that is the only way to see imperfections. Original odometer had 14k on it but it has a new one with only 2 miles on it. Tach is not accurate but works. Bike came from CT so it comes with the paperwork from there to transfer ownership. Bike is ready to go but know what your getting into cause this is still a 44 year old bike. NO WARRANTY. MotoGP Teams Complete First Sepang Pre-Season Test

Thu, 06 Feb 2014

Preparations for the 2014 MotoGP Championship are well underway, with the first pre-season test at Malaysia’s Sepang circuit complete. As the first test of the year, we shouldn’t take too much stock into the results, but they do provide a basis for later comparison. Reigning World Champion Marc Marquez was the fastest rider on all three days of the Sepang test.

Rossi Makes Progress but Hayden Suffers Shoulder Setback

Wed, 01 Feb 2012

Ducati continues to develop its Desmosedici GP12 MotoGP race bike, setting modest goals while trying to establish a good setup. Already trailing the other factory teams in development time for its race prototypes, Ducati continued to try to find good base settings for the GP12. Valentino Rossi achieved the team’s goal of lapping under two minutes and two seconds with a time of 2:01.886 while completing 44 laps on the second day of testing at Malaysia’s Sepang circuit.

MotoGP to Standardize ECU Software in 2016 Season

Tue, 18 Mar 2014

MotoGP‘s Grand Prix Commission announced the series will adopt a standardized Engine Control Unit hardware and software programming for all entries starting with the 2016 season. At the moment, all teams are required to use a standard ECU hardware supplied by Magneti Marelli. Teams competing under the Factory option are allowed to use their own proprietary software programming while Open option participants must use standardized software.
